Pinterest to Cut Under 15% of Staff, Close Smaller Offices to Fund AI Push

Shares fell about 10% after the company's AI presentation failed to convince investors.

Overview

  • In an SEC filing, the company estimated $35 million to $45 million in pre-tax restructuring charges and set a completion target by Sept. 30, 2026.
  • Pinterest plans to shift resources to AI-focused teams and products, highlighting its new Pinterest Assistant and the Performance+ automated ad suite.
  • A prior headcount of 5,205 suggests the reduction could affect up to roughly 780 roles.
  • The reorganization includes shrinking real estate and closing smaller office locations.
  • Analyst views are divided, with warnings about near-term margin pressure from heavier AI spending and questions over whether the cuts are defensive, as investors await Q4 results on Feb. 12.
